Washington, D.C., United States
Start your journey in the nation's capital, filled with iconic monuments like the Lincoln Memorial and the U.S. Capitol. Engage in history at the Smithsonian Museums. A perfect spot for students to connect with the country's rich past and present.
-
Philadelphia, United States
Visit the birthplace of American independence. Explore the Liberty Bell, Independence Hall, and the historical streets of Old City. A compact yet powerful city perfect for immersing in early U.S. history.
-
New York City, United States
Enjoy the vibrant cultural tapestry in NYC, from Broadway to the Metropolitan Museum of Art, and don't miss a stroll in Central Park. Witness the hustle of Times Square, offering students a global city experience unmatched elsewhere.
-
Boston, United States
Discover the cradle of the American Revolution. The Freedom Trail links significant sites, and a visit to Boston Common and Harvard University enriches this cultural journey.
